2023年区块链底层技术解析:10大关键组成部分

        发布时间:2025-09-14 20:39:37

        引言

        区块链技术,作为一种新兴的信息技术,近年来引起了广泛关注。它不仅在虚拟货币领域如比特币和以太坊等得到了广泛应用,还在供应链管理、金融服务、医疗健康等多个领域展现了巨大的潜力。理解区块链的底层技术,不仅能够帮助我们更好地把握这项技术的未来发展,也为我们参与和应用区块链提供了基础。

        什么是区块链底层技术

        2023年区块链底层技术解析:10大关键组成部分

        区块链底层技术是支持区块链系统运行的基础设施和算法。通常而言,区块链可以分为多个层次,其中底层技术就是构成区块链的核心组件,包括但不限于共识机制、网络协议、数据结构、智能合约等。理解这些组成部分,对于任何希望深入区块链技术的开发者和研究者来说都是至关重要的。

        1. 数据结构:区块和链

        区块链的名称来源于其独特的数据结构,主要由区块(block)和链(chain)组成。每个区块包含了一定数量的交易数据,并且与前一个区块通过哈希函数相连接。哈希函数确保了数据的不可更改性与完整性,任何对区块内容的修改都会改变哈希值,从而使后续区块无效。这样的结构确保了区块链的安全性与透明性。

        2. 共识机制:确保数据一致性

        2023年区块链底层技术解析:10大关键组成部分

        共识机制是区块链中用于验证交易和生成新区块的重要算法。在众多共识机制中,最著名的有工作量证明(PoW)、权益证明(PoS)及其变种。工作量证明是比特币所采用的机制,通过解决复杂的数学问题来验证交易的有效性,而权益证明则依赖用户持有的货币数量和时间来选择验证者。各自的优缺点使得不同业务场景适用不同的机制。

        3. 网络协议:节点间的通信

        区块链网络由多个节点组成,各个节点之间需要高效地进行通信。网络协议规定了节点如何连接、如何传播交易及区块信息,如何处理网络中出现的分叉等。比如比特币使用的P2P网络协议,确保了每个节点可以快速有效地与其他节点交换信息,保证信息的迅速传播与交易的及时验证。

        4. 智能合约:自动执行的合约

        智能合约是一种自动执行、不可篡改的合约协议。它通过编程实现合约条款,能够在条件满足时自动执行规定的操作。以太坊是智能合约的先驱,允许开发者在其平台上创建复杂的协议,并且使交易能够按照预先设定的条件自动执行。智能合约极大提升了交易的效率,特别是在去中心化应用(dApp)场景下。

        5. 密码学:确保安全性与隐私

        密码学在区块链中扮演着至关重要的角色,包括公钥/私钥加密、哈希函数以及数字签名等。公钥与私钥的结合使得用户能够安全地进行交易而无需透露自身信息。数字签名则确保了交易的真实性与不可否认性,任何人都无法伪造他人的交易。总体来看,密码学为区块链的安全性和隐私保护提供了坚实的基础。

        6. 分布式账本技术:去中心化的交易记录

        传统数据库是中心化的,存在单点故障和数据篡改的风险;而区块链则是分布式的,每个节点都拥有完整的账本副本。通过分布式账本技术,所有的交易记录都能在区块链网络中得到共享和验证。这种方式不仅有效地提升了数据的透明度,也大大降低了信任的成本。

        7. 侧链与跨链技术:不同区块链的互通

        随着不同区块链的出现,侧链与跨链技术应运而生。侧链允许用户在主链与侧链之间转移资产,以实现更高的吞吐量和更低的交易费用。而跨链技术则让不同区块链之间能够进行数据和价值的交换,例如使比特币能够与以太坊进行交互。这样的技术将极大提升区块链的互操作性和便利性。

        8. 共识算法的演变:新的解决方案出现

        随着区块链应用场景的不断增多,新的共识算法层出不穷,例如Delegated Proof of Stake(DPoS)、Proof of Authority(PoA)等。这些算法不仅提高了交易的处理速度,也解决了传统共识机制在扩展性和能耗方面的问题。分析这些新兴共识算法的优缺点,为未来区块链项目的设计提供了更多选择。

        9. 区块链平台的多样性

        如今,市面上涌现出多种区块链平台,如以太坊、Hyperledger Fabric、Ripple等。每个平台都针对特定的应用场景和需求进行,这使得开发者可以根据项目特点选择最合适的平台。此外,随着开源的发展,越来越多的区块链工具和库被广泛使用,帮助开发者降低入门门槛,加速开发进程。

        10. 未来展望:区块链底层技术的发展趋势

        随着科技的不断进步,区块链的底层技术也在逐步演变。未来,我们可以期待更多的创新和演变,例如更加高效的共识机制、更先进的智能合约功能以及更完善的隐私保护措施。同时,技术的成熟和应用场景的扩展,将推动区块链技术更深入地融入到社会经济生活中,为传统行业带来颠覆性的变革。

        总结

        区块链技术的底层构成是理解和应用这项技术的基础,涵盖了数据结构、共识机制、网络协议、智能合约等多个方面。伴随着技术的不断演进以及应用场景的多样化,区块链的底层技术将展现出更大的潜力和可能性。掌握这些知识,不仅有助于我们更全面地了解区块链技术,也为参与其开发、应用铺平了道路。

        分享 :
        author

        tpwallet

        T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                  相关新闻

                  区块链基础知识:深入了
                  2025-05-23
                  区块链基础知识:深入了

                  什么是区块链? 区块链是一种分布式账本技术,允许数据在多个节点上进行存储和共享,而无需依赖中央机构进行验...

                  Azuki在区块链中的意义与应
                  2025-06-22
                  Azuki在区块链中的意义与应

                  在当今技术迅速发展的时代,区块链技术正逐渐深入各个领域,尤其是在艺术、金融及资产管理等多个行业。而“A...

                  智能经济区块链的定义及
                  2025-05-28
                  智能经济区块链的定义及

                  什么是智能经济区块链? 智能经济区块链是将区块链技术与智能经济理念相结合的一种新型经济形态。区块链本质上...

                  区块链绿色环保产品的定
                  2025-05-26
                  区块链绿色环保产品的定

                  引言 随着全球气候变化问题的日益严重,绿色环保已成为人类社会发展的重要课题。在这一背景下,区块链技术因其...